Recommended types of lease for an office rental
Three types of office rental lease are possible for renting office space:
-the short-term lease,
-the commercial lease
-and finally the professional lease.
Regarding the first, it is generally used for premises located in business centres or business incubators. It is stipulated for a maximum of two years, non-renewable.
The short-term lease has significant advantages. Thus, for example, the amount of rents is fixed once and for all when the lease is concluded. No risk of revision therefore. But the main drawback remains the inaccessibility of the right to automatic renewal as in the commercial lease.
The latter is precisely the second type of lease possible in the context of the rental of office space. Indeed, despite the fact that such a lease is in principle reserved for traders and craftsmen only, professionals exercising freelance trades also have the possibility of subscribing to it.
The only condition is to obtain the agreement of the lessor. For the professional, renting an office under the commercial lease regime will have many advantages.
The main ones reside on the duration of the lease (9 years minimum), the right to automatic renewal of the lease, or the right to receive eviction compensation in the event of termination.
Finally, lastly, it is also possible to rent an office under the professional lease regime. Unlike the other two, this type of lease allows the premises to be rented for at least 6 years.
Although less protective than the commercial lease regime, the professional lease nevertheless has the advantage of being more flexible.

When an owner wants to sell his house or his apartment, he must set a sale price. This price depends on the geographical area where the property is located, the state of the real estate market at the time of sale, and the specific characteristics of the accommodation.
The selling price of a house or an apartment is the amount at which the owner wishes to sell his property. It is different from the purchase price which includes the notary fees and any agency costs.
This price depends on several factors and it must be set carefully to help arouse the interest of buyers. It must be as much as possible in line with the real estate trend.
Pricing like the professionals: This is the path that all sellers who want to sell their property at the highest prices have to go. Many owners simply calculate: “What I put in, I want to get out again”. Purchase price plus repairs equals sales price?
But this is not correct. This calculation only works in very few cases. Outside the boom regions, sellers rarely get the money out of what they put into an object.
The older the property and the more unusual the taste of the residents, the less the price. Professionals evaluate a property completely unsentimentally. Brokers, banks or appraisers determine a market value, i.e. the value that can realistically be achieved.
Strategy wins
Nothing determines the duration and success of marketing as much as the right offer price in the online synopsis or newspaper advertisement. Brokers know: there are hardly any unsaleable properties, just the wrong price.
Why? If the price of land for sale in Gurgaon is too low, sellers cannot save themselves from inquiries and still sell at a loss – and that with what is often the largest or only asset they have.
If the price is too high, however, sometimes no interested parties come up and the property degenerates into a slow-moving item. The length of stay of offers can be researched well in real estate exchanges. And the expiry time of an offer in online exchanges is just four to six months.
A first calculation of the price of a real estate sale can be made by multiplying its living space by the average selling price per m² of the sector.
This first calculation of the price of apartments for sale in Gurgaon is necessary, but not sufficient. For example, the selling price of a house takes into account other elements such as the presence of a large lot or the condition of the dwelling.
The selling price of an apartment or a house depends on the specific characteristics of the property for sale. A privileged location or the presence of exceptional services can justify a higher than average selling price.
Conversely, certain housing characteristics may give grounds to a sale price lower than the market average. This is the case for apartments on the ground floor, less sought after by buyers than those on the top floor.

Over the past decades, offices have changed beyond recognition. Generation Y and even less so Z is hard to imagine universal “leveling”, closed cabinets and massive doors – they are used to modern, open-type offices.
However, designers and architects are sure that everything new is a well-forgotten old, and besides, history develops in a spiral. So, you do not need to discount the traditions of the past. Moreover, not all changes in the organization of office spaces in Noida can be attributed to progressive.
Office type office: what you can only dream of
In the 18-19 centuries, offices – as offices were then called – were much more spacious than the current ones. For example, in banks, such cabinets were located behind the main building.
One clerk allocated 20–25 m2 of area: it was believed that monetary operations did not endure fuss and require silence and concentration. Perhaps, such standards in the 21st century can only be envied.
The composition of the furniture included not only tables and chairs, but also library cabinets, sofas and armchairs for visitors.
Open spaces and space reduction
Offices like open-space – what is it, an innovation or a completed stage? Open-space begins its history from the end of the 19th-beginning of the 20th century. The motto of this type of organization of space was “ultimate functionality.”
Chicago became the pioneer of the new office movement – after a grand fire, multi-storey buildings with a metal frame and wide glazed openings began to be built in it. Isn’t history really repeating itself?
Although the construction of skyscrapers was primarily associated with the high cost of land in cities, the economy found its justification in the philosophy of work.
Cohesion was believed to strengthen the team spirit of employees. Therefore, at the beginning of the 20th century, 2.5-5 m2 of area per person became the absolute norm – five to ten times less!
The design of open spaces of centuries ago is unpretentious: many desktops arranged in rows, small recreation areas with chairs, tables and ashtrays. Nothing should have distracted people from work!
Modern reading of history
The revolution of the “office genre” is due to the computerization and accessibility of the World Wide Web. Why do we need archives, cabinets and libraries, if everything fits in one device? For the work of the employee – and more productive work – there was enough desk, chair and computer.
True, since now employees are even less likely to rise from their workplaces, tables and chairs (or rather, chairs) have become more ergonomic to protect valuable personnel from osteochondrosis.
In the last decade, the metropolitan office market has been developing irregularly. In office spaces in India, all types of offices are represented – cabinet (closed), open space (open), and mixed planning spaces. Interestingly, the rush for the classic open space companies has subsided noticeably.
Not all employees agree to rally at the expense of their own comfort:
They do not like the inevitably high level of noise in the room;
Lack of personal space;
The inability to adjust the microclimate (one clerk is cold, the other is hot);
In general, people are much more likely to get viral infections.
On this wave, the interest of companies naturally turns toward mixed-planning spaces and transformable offices, in which you can change the volume and structure depending on the tasks.
